We're two days from the lottery, so I figure we can do with more lottery talk around here. This lottery feels bigger and more important than previous lotteries. I'm hoping Griff brings us some more lottery luck. Could take us from a fringe playoff team to western conference powerhouse.
Now if we landed the number two overall pick, which prospect are you taking with it?
Mobley is universally considered the second best prospect, some think in a tier slightly above Green and Suggs. But would you take him with Jaxson already on the team? Or would you draft for need and take the guard/wing? If so, which one (Suggs or Green)?
I personally think Zion and Mobley fit perfectly on the defensive side, the offensive fit would depend on how Mobley's shot develops. He shot 30% from 3 but 70% from the FT line.
I keep going back and forth on this, so I'd rather hear yall's thoughts on this hypothetical.
